| نام محصول به انگلیسی | Android App Development Master Course with Java | Android |
|---|---|
| نام محصول به فارسی | دانلود دوره دوره جامع توسعه اپلیکیشن اندروید با جاوا |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| به صورت دانلودی |
این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ه میگردد.
ح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دوره جامع توسعه اپلیکیشن اندروید با جاوا
معرفی دوره
در این دوره جامع توسعه اپلیکیشن اندروید با جاوا شما از پایه با مفاهیم برنامهنویسی جاوا و چارچوب اندروید آشنا میشوید.
هدف اصلی دوره، فراهم کردن مهارت کافی برای طراحی، پیادهسازی و انتشار اپلیکیشنهای واقعی روی گوگلپلی است.
مدرس دوره با بیش از پنج سال تجربهٔ توسعه موبایل، شما را در مسیری قدمبهقدم همراهی میکند؛
از نصب Android Studio تا به کارگیری کتابخانههای پیشرفته مثل Retrofit، Room و Firebase.
در پایان دوره قادر خواهید بود اپلیکیشنهایی با طراحی متریال و عملکرد بهینه بسازید.
مزایای دوره
- تمرکز بر روی پیادهسازی پروژههای واقعی بهجای مثالهای ساده.
- آموزش اصول UI/UX اندروید و کار با ConstraintLayout و Material Components.
- کارگاههای عملی برای یادگیری شبکه (Retrofit) و دیتابیس محلی (SQLite & Room).
- معرفی ابزارهای Debugging و Performance Monitoring برای بهینهسازی اپلیکیشن.
- هدایت مرحلهبهمرحله جهت انتشار اپ در Google Play Store.
- پشتیبانی و مشاوره فنی در گروه اختصاصی دوره.
پیشنیازها
- آشنایی پایهای با مفاهیم برنامهنویسی (متغیرها، توابع، شرط و حلقه).
- کامپیوتر با حداقل 8 گیگابایت RAM و سیستمعامل ویندوز، مک یا لینوکس.
- نصب Java Development Kit (JDK) نسخه 8 یا بالاتر.
- دانلود و نصب Android Studio و ابزارهای مرتبط.
- ترجیحاً کمی تجربه کار با Git برای کنترل نسخه.
سرفصلهای دوره
- مقدمه و آشنایی با معماری اندروید (Activity, Fragment, Intent).
- آموزش جامع Java برای توسعه اندروید (Generics, Collections, Lambda).
- طراحی رابط کاربری با XML، ConstraintLayout و Material Design.
- مدیریت چرخهٔ حیات Activity و Fragment.
- معماری MVVM و معرفی LiveData و ViewModel.
- دیتابیس محلی با SQLite و Room Persistence Library.
- ارتباط با سرور از طریق Retrofit و parsing با Gson.
- پردازش ناهمزمان (AsyncTask, Executors, Coroutines مقدماتی).
- نوتیفیکیشن، سرویسها و اجرای وظایف پسزمینه.
- کار با دوربین، سنسورها و موقعیتیاب (GPS & Google Maps).
- استفاده از Firebase Authentication، Firestore و Cloud Storage.
- تست واحد و UI Testing با JUnit و Espresso.
- بهینهسازی حافظه و رفع نشتی (LeakCanary).
- سازماندهی کد و انتشار اپلیکیشن در گوگلپلی.
مثالهای عملی
در طول دوره چند پروژه کامل خواهیم ساخت تا همهٔ مفاهیم بهصورت کاربردی آموزش داده شوند:
- اپلیکیشن To-Do List: کار با RecyclerView، افزودن، ویرایش و حذف آیتمها و ذخیره در دیتابیس محلی.
- شبکه اجتماعی ساده: ثبت نام، ورود، ارسال و واکشی پستها از سرور فرضی با Retrofit.
- اپلیکیشن نقشه: نمایش موقعیت کاربر و نقاط علاقه روی نقشه گوگل با Google Maps API.
- چت آنلاین: یکپارچهسازی Firebase Realtime Database برای ارسال پیام در زمان واقعی.
نکات کلیدی
- همیشه به Lifecycle کامپوننتها توجه کنید تا از کرش و اجرای بیهوده جلوگیری شود.
- از معماری تمیز (Clean Architecture) و جداسازی لایهها برای رشد آسان پروژه استفاده کنید.
- برای ارتباط با سرور از Retry و Timeout مناسب در Retrofit بهرهمند شوید.
- واحدهای کد را با JUnit تست کنید و رابط کاربری را با Espresso تضمین کنید.
- قبل از انتشار، بهینهسازی اندازه APK و فعالسازی ProGuard را فراموش نکنید.
نتیجهگیری
پس از اتمام این دوره، شما به مهارتهای لازم برای توسعه اپلیکیشنهای حرفهای اندروید با زبان جاوا مجهز خواهید شد.
ضمن تسلط بر ابزارها و کتابخانههای رایج، میتوانید پروژههای شخصی و تجاری را از صفر تا صد پیادهسازی کنید.
اگر به دنبال ورود به بازار کار موبایل یا توسعه محصول شخصی خود هستید، این دوره نقطهٔ شروعی ایدهآل است.
منتظر چه هستید؟ همین امروز ثبتنام کنید و گام اول را در مسیر تبدیلشدن به یک توسعهدهندهٔ حرفهای اندروید بردارید!


نقد و بررسیها
هنوز بررسیای ثبت نشده است.